ARTICLE 2 GRANT

  • 2.1 Grant.

Company hereby grants Franchisee, and Franchisee hereby accepts, the right, license and obligation, during the Term, to use and display the Marks, and to use the System, to operate one (1) Dine-in Restaurant at the Location and only at the Location, upon the terms and subject to the provisions of this Agreement.

The license granted under this Agreement does not include the rights to: (1) offer or sell products or services offered or sold by Restaurants at any location other than at the Location, or (2) offer or sell products or services offered or sold by Restaurants through any other channels of distribution, including delivery, catering, telephone, mail order, the internet (or any other existing or future form of electronic commerce), or distribution methods, other than those methods of accepting and fulfilling orders that are authorized in writing by Company.

As of the Effective Date, Company authorizes its franchisees, including Franchisee to accept orders for non-catering purposes through online, mobile and other forms of electronic commerce (e.g., online food ordering platforms) and fulfill the delivery of such orders at any location through permitted third party delivery services, all subject to and in accordance with the terms and conditions set forth in the Manuals.

What This Means (2025 FDD)

According to the 2025 Angry Chickz Franchise Disclosure Document, Article 1 of the franchise agreement defines basic terms, including a reference to a "Protected Area" described in Exhibit A. Article 2 further clarifies that Angry Chickz grants the franchisee the right to operate one Dine-in Restaurant at a specific "Location" only. This license does not extend to other locations or distribution channels unless explicitly authorized by Angry Chickz in writing.

This means that an Angry Chickz franchisee's rights are generally limited to a specific location, and they cannot operate outside of this location without express permission. The franchisee is also restricted from using other channels of distribution, such as delivery or catering, unless Angry Chickz provides written authorization. However, Angry Chickz does authorize franchisees to accept orders for non-catering purposes through online, mobile, and other forms of electronic commerce and fulfill the delivery of such orders at any location through permitted third-party delivery services, subject to the terms and conditions set forth in the manuals.

The franchise agreement also states that the specific terms of the "Protected Area" are detailed in Exhibit A. This implies that franchisees may have some level of geographic exclusivity, preventing Angry Chickz from opening another franchise nearby. However, the exact extent and conditions of this protected area are not specified in this section and would need to be reviewed in Exhibit A of the Franchise Agreement.
